To restore a closed tab, press Ctrl + Shift + T on Windows or Command + Shift + T on macOS. This handy shortcut reopens the most recently closed tab, saving you time and effort in retrieving your important web pages.
FAQs & Answers
- What is the shortcut for reopening a closed tab on Windows? To reopen a closed tab on Windows, press Ctrl + Shift + T.
- How do I restore a closed tab on macOS? On macOS, use the shortcut Command + Shift + T to restore a closed tab.
- Can I open more than one closed tab at a time? No, the shortcut only reopens the most recently closed tab, but you can press it multiple times to open previously closed tabs in order.
- Are there alternatives to restoring closed tabs? Yes, you can check the browser history to find and reopen closed tabs if needed.
